In this PR Unmasked exclusive, Muddassar Ahmed sits down with Huma Abedin, the Chief of Staff for Hillary Clinton, to discuss her personal journey on the frontline of American politics.  Abedin has been Clinton’s right-hand woman for over two decades. Initially, she began her career as an intern in the White House, later serving as a personal advisor to Clinton during her successful campaign to become the New York Senator.  She also worked for both of Clinton’s presidential campaigns: in 2008 when Clinton lost the Democratic nomination to Barack Obama, and in 2016 when she won the no ..read more

In this episode Muddassar Ahmed sits down with Keith Ellison, the current 30th Attorney General of Minnesota and the former US Representative for Minnesota's 5th congressional district.  Keith was the first Muslim to be elected to Congress and to serve as an Attorney General as well as the first African American representative from Minnesota.  Earlier this year Keith successfully prosecuted Derek Chauvin, the former police officer who was convicted of murdering George Floyd, a case which sparked a renewed battle against racial injustice.  The opening remarks of this PR Unmasked ..read more

In this episode Muddassar Ahmed sits down with Mahathir Mohamad - The man who dominated Malaysia's political scene for over two decades.  Mahathir served as Malaysia's Prime Minister from 1981 to 2003 and returned to power in 2018 until his shock resignation in February 2020, making him the most notable political figure Malaysia has seen since its independence from Britain in 1957. The Present, a directorial debut by Farah Nabulsi, is a cinematic take on the harsh reality of Palestinians living under Israeli occupation. The short film follows a Palestinian man named Yusef, who, along with his daughter Yasmine, travels through the West Bank to buy a wedding anniversary gift for his wife.  The film explores the politics of movement and the injustice faced by Palestinians in their day-to-day lives.
